Toimituskenttien yhdistäminen

classic Classic list List threaded Threaded
5 messages Options
Reply | Threaded
Open this post in threaded view
|

Toimituskenttien yhdistäminen

Marjut Grainger
Mikä olisi näppärin tapa yhdistää useita toimituskenttiä yhteen, niin että voisi tehdä vaan viitaten toimituskenttien nimiin?
Reply | Threaded
Open this post in threaded view
|

Re: Toimituskenttien yhdistäminen

Juha Valtonen
Kuvaatko vähän tarkemmin tarvetta, miksi pitää yhdistää. Minkälaisia kenttiä?
Mihin yhdistettyä kenttää tarvitaan?

Minulla on ollut vähän tuohon viittaava tarve, ja ratkaisin sen mielestäni hyvin näppärällä keinolla käyttämällä DEF-määrittelyä, ja LIST SHOW operaatiota, jolloin varsinaisia kenttiä ei tarvitse fyysisesti yhdistää.

Reply | Threaded
Open this post in threaded view
|

Re: Toimituskenttien yhdistäminen

Marjut Grainger
Yhdessä tutkimuksessa on noin 50 toimituskenttää sisältäen erilaisia uusien muuttujien laskentoja ja vastaavia. Nyt kaiken voisi siirtää arkistoon ja ajattelin, että saisin jollain helpolla keinolla nuo kaikki yhdistettyä ja sitten tallennettua tekstimuotoon.
Reply | Threaded
Open this post in threaded view
|

Re: Toimituskenttien yhdistäminen

Juha Valtonen

Jos pelkkä teksti riittää (menettää kontrollit ja varjot), niin:

*PRINT cur+1,CUR+5
- ascii_text test.txt
- chapter * IN  EDT1
- chapter * IN  EDT2
- chapter * IN  EDT3
- chapter * IN  EDT4
- chapter * IN  EDT5

Mutta, jos haluaa koko tiedostot yhteen, niin dos-komennolla voi yhdistellä
>copy EDT1.EDT+EDT2.EDT+EDT3.EDT...   YHT.EDT

Eikö arkistointiin olisi kuitenkin joku zippaus parempi ratkaisu? Jolloin zipin purkamalla on kaikki
osat kauniisti alkuperäisessä muodossaan.

Reply | Threaded
Open this post in threaded view
|

Re: Toimituskenttien yhdistäminen

Marjut Grainger
Kiitti Juha

Tätä yhdistämistä havittelin lähinnä siksi, että ne kaikki pitää muuttaa ihan tekstimuotoon, kun siirretään arkistoon. Jos tuolla dos-komennolla teen sen yhdistämisen ensin, niin sitten voin yhdellä komennolla tallentaa sen tekstiksi. You know, tyhmänä ja laiskana :-)